in London
Property and Building Maintenance
Is this your business? Claim now!11 Montserrat Road, Putney, London, SW15 2LD
Property and Building Maintenance
Is this your business? Claim now!Hill House, 210 Upper Richmond Road, London, SW15 6NP
Property and Building Maintenance
Is this your business? Claim now!17 Dimsdale Drive, Greater London, Enfield, Greater London, EN1 1HE
Property and Building Maintenance
Is this your business? Claim now!36 Beeches Road, Sutton, Surrey, SM3 9NA
Property and Building Maintenance
Is this your business? Claim now!